Preparing the Delicious Filling
The first step in crafting these amazing breakfast pockets is to get our flavorful filling ready. In a medium bowl, whisk together your 4 beaten eggs. You want them well combined and slightly frothy. Next, gently fold in your cooked and bite-sized beef beef bacon pieces. Make sure to break up any large clumps so you get an even distribution of that smoky, savory goodness throughout. Finally, sprinkle in your ½ cup of shredded mozzarella cheese. If you’re feeling adventurous, a blend of cheddar and Monterey Jack would also be fantastic here. Stir everything together gently until just combined. We don’t want to overmix at this stage; the goal is to have distinct pieces of beef bacon and pockets of cheese within the fluffy eggs. Set this bowl aside for now.
Assembling the Breakfast Pockets
Now comes the fun part: assembling our pockets! Carefully unroll your thawed puff pastry sheets onto a lightly floured surface. If your pastry came folded, gently unfold it and try to smooth out any major creases without tearing the delicate dough. You’ll want to work relatively quickly with puff pastry, as it can become sticky and difficult to handle if it gets too warm. Cut each puff pastry sheet into four equal squares. You should end up with eight squares in total.
Take one puff pastry square and place a generous spoonful of your egg, beef bacon, and cheese mixture onto one half of the square, leaving a small border around the edges. Don’t overfill, or it will be difficult to seal. It’s better to have a slightly less full pocket than one that bursts open during baking. Once you have your filling in place, take the other half of the puff pastry square and fold it over the filling to create a rectangular or semi-circular pocket.
Sealing and Finishing Touches
This is a crucial step for ensuring your pockets don’t leak during baking. Use the tines of a fork to firmly crimp the edges of each pocket. Press down along all sides to create a good seal. This not only prevents the filling from escaping but also creates those attractive ridges that add to the visual appeal. Once all your pockets are assembled and senon-alcoholic aled, carefully transfer them to a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. This will prevent sticking and make cleanup a breeze.
For that beautiful golden-brown finish that puff pastry is known for, we’ll create an egg wash. In a small bowl, beat the remaining 1 large egg. Using a pastry brush, gently brush the tops and sides of each breakfast pocket with the egg wash. This will give them a lovely sheen and help them achieve that perfect crisp texture. Now, for the final flourish! Sprinkle the tops of your brushed pockets generously with everything bagel seasoning. If you don’t have it, a mix of salt, pepper, and garlic powder can work in a pinch, but the everything bagel seasoning really ties everything together. You can also add a sprinkle of plain sesame seeds and black sesame seeds for added visual interest and a nutty flavor.
Baking to Golden Perfection
Preheat your o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it (200 degrees Celsius). Once the oven is preheated, place the baking sheet with your prepared breakfast pockets inside. Bake for approximately 20-25 minutes, or until the puff pastry is puffed up, golden brown, and cooked through. Keep an eye on them during the last few minutes of baking, as puff pastry can brown quickly. If they are browning too fast, you can loosely tent them with aluminum foil. The filling should be fully cooked, and the cheese should be melted and gooey.
Once baked to perfection, carefully remove the baking sheet from the oven. Let the breakfast pockets c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ool slightly more. They are best enjoyed warm, when the pastry is still wonderfully flaky and the filling is piping hot and delicious. Breakfast Pockets: Beef Beef Beef Bacon Egg
Savory breakfast pockets filled with a delightful combination of beef bacon, eggs, and cheese, encased in flaky puff pastry.
Ingredients
-
1 package store-bought puff pastry, thawed (two-sheet pack)
-
4 eggs, beaten
-
8 strips beef bacon, cooked and cut into bite-sized pieces
-
½ cup shredded mozzarella cheese or cheese of choice
-
1 egg, beaten (for egg wash)
-
Everything bagel seasoning
-
Sesame seeds
-
Black sesame seeds
Instructions
-
Step 1
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. -
Step 2
Unfold the thawed puff pastry sheets and cut each sheet into four equal squares. You should have eight squares total. -
Step 3
In a bowl, combine the 4 beaten eggs with the cooked beef bacon pieces and the shredded cheese. Season with everything bagel seasoning. -
Step 4
Spoon about 2 tablespoons of the egg and beef bacon mixture onto one half of each puff pastry square, leaving a small border. -
Step 5
Fold the other half of the puff pastry square over the filling to create a pocket. Crimp the edges with a fork to seal. -
Step 6
Place the sealed pockets onto the prepared baking sheet. Brush the tops with the beaten egg wash and sprinkle with sesame seeds and black sesame seeds. -
Step 7
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until the puff pastry is golden brown and puffed up.
